The Fundamental Difference: Boost Post vs Meta Business Suite
| Feature | Instagram "Boost Post" | Meta Business Suite / Ads Manager |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Primary Objective | Likes and views (Vanity metrics) | Qualified leads, chats, orders (Revenue) | | Targeting Control | Broad city / broad age ranges | Exact Pincodes, localized km radius, behavior exclusions | | WhatsApp Direct Link | Limited support | Direct 1-tap WhatsApp Business chat opening | | Ad Spend Waste | High (Distributes to passive scrollers) | Low (Focuses on buyers and intent-driven users) |

Step 1: Access Meta Business Suite
- Open a desktop browser and navigate to
business.facebook.com. - Sign in with your primary Facebook account.
- Link your Facebook Business Page with your Instagram Business Account under Settings > Accounts > Instagram.
- Click on "Ads Manager" in the navigation sidebar.
- Tap the green "+ Create" button to begin a new campaign.
Step 2: Choose the Correct Campaign Objective
Meta asks for your primary campaign objective.
Beginners often default to "Brand Awareness" or "Traffic"—avoid these for direct sales.
👉 Select: "Engagement" or "Leads" (Destination: Messaging Apps / WhatsApp).
This instructs Meta's algorithm to deliver your creative specifically to people with a proven habit of initiating chats and purchasing through WhatsApp.
Step 3: Set WhatsApp as Your Messaging Destination
Under the ad set settings:
- Choose WhatsApp as the destination.
- Select your connected, verified WhatsApp Business phone number.
- Ensure your phone has the official WhatsApp Business app installed and ready to receive customer chats.

Step 4: Budget Allocation & Hyper-Local Targeting
This is where you prevent wasteful spending:
Budget Setting:
- Set your Daily Budget to ₹150 – ₹200 / day.
- Set an end date of 3 days (Total testing budget = ~₹600). Never commit ₹5,000 upfront on an unvalidated ad creative.
Location Targeting (Local Radius & Pincodes):
- If you run a retail store or boutique in Borivali, Mumbai, do not target the entire state of Maharashtra.
- Drop a pin on your physical store location and set a 5 km to 8 km radius. Your ad will only be displayed to local neighbors who can realistically visit or order from you.
Demographics:
- If you sell women's apparel or bridal jewelry, set Gender = "Women" and Age = "23–45". Showing bridal outfits to teenagers wastes your precious test capital.

Step 5: Crafting the Ad Creative & Pre-Filled Message
Indian consumers value clarity, authenticity, and transparent pricing over generic corporate graphics.
The 3 Core Elements of a Winning Local Ad:
- Clear Hook Graphic: Use a crisp photo or a 15-second Reel with bold headline text (e.g., "Monsoon Special: Pure Cotton Kurtis Under ₹999" or "Andheri Dental Consultation at ₹199").
- Primary Text (2 to 3 Lines):
"Looking for dependable local tailoring with guaranteed 48-hour delivery? Over 500+ satisfied clients across Mumbai. Tap the button below to browse our latest catalog directly on WhatsApp!" - Call-To-Action (CTA): Always select the "Send WhatsApp Message" button.
Pre-Filled Message Template:
When the customer taps the ad, configure this pre-filled message inside Meta Ads Manager:
"Hi, I saw your Instagram ad. Could you please share the pricing and delivery details?"
The customer simply taps "Send", eliminating friction and delivering a high-intent warm lead directly into your inbox.
Step 6: Add Prepaid Balance via UPI (Zero Risk)
To avoid surprise card charges, use the Prepaid UPI Wallet feature:
- Go to the Billing and Payments section.
- Click "Add Funds".
- Select the UPI option and deposit ₹500 using Google Pay or PhonePe.
- Once your ad is reviewed and approved, it will run until the balance is exhausted. No unexpected auto-debits will ever occur on your primary bank account.
How to Measure and Evaluate Performance
After your campaign has run for 48 hours, check these two critical metrics in Ads Manager:
- Cost Per Messaging Conversation Started: What was the cost to generate one inbound WhatsApp conversation? (A healthy benchmark in India is between ₹15 and ₹45 per conversation).
- Conversion Rate: Out of 10 incoming inquiries, how many placed a paid order or booked an appointment?
If an inquiry costs you ₹25 and your average net profit per customer order is ₹300, you are earning ₹300 for every ₹25 spent on ads. At that point, you can confidently scale your daily budget.
